Three Beeches for Bass Trombone and Piano by John Frith was written in 2021 for Bass Trombone virtuoso, Jonathan Warburton, a good friend and colleague of the composer.
The 3.5-minute work is inspired by three ancient beech trees located in Lampeter, Wales, UK, close to the composer's home. The trees are "majestic, beautiful and inspirational" according to Frith.
The music begins with a simple and quiet melody, gradually adding more and more complexity and agitation, until the explosive climax at the end.
This is appropriate for advanced performers.
